Family Nurse Practitioner/Physician Assistant - Tacoma - Fast Pace Health
Description
Posting Title:
Family Nurse Practitioner/Physician Assistant Overview:
In a manner consistent and supportive of our values, the Provider is responsible for delivering high quality health care within Fast Pace Health's scope of services while achieving optimum patient satisfaction.
The Provider must be able to work in a team-oriented environment, be flexible to adapt to new technologies and protocols in a quickly evolving practice setting.
They must have the ability to respond quickly and accurately to changes in condition or response to treatment and is responsible for providing outstanding patient service within the clinic and through various virtual communication channels, while maintaining a compassionate and welcome atmosphere.

Level 1:
New Grad with up to 1 years of experience as a nurse practitioner; new grad Physician's
Assistant with up to 1 years of experience as a physician's assistant
Level 2:
Nurse practitioner with over 1 years of experience and less than 5 years of experience;
Physician's assistant with over 1 years of experience and less than 5 years of experience as a physician's assistant.
Level 3:
Nurse practitioner with over 5 years of experience and less than 10 years of experience;
Physician's assistant with over 5 years of experience and less than 10 years of experience as a physician's assistant.
Level 4:
Nurse practitioner with over 10 years of experience; Physician's assistant with over 10 years of experience as a physician's assistant.
Experience Requirements and Preferences::
Education:
Master's Degree in Nursing (MSN) and/or master's degree in Physician Assistant Studies
(MMS)
AND
Experience:
At least 1-2 years of experience as a provider in a relevant practice, such as Urgent Care or
Occupational Medical Facility, ER or Trauma Unit, Family Medical Practice is strongly preferred.
Current License or Certification:
License and DEA must be active, in good standing, and verifiable with the proper regulatory
agency. DEA required for all providers; however, where limited by years of practice under state
law, DEA will be required within 120 days of provider meeting the minimum years of practice
under state law for obtaining DEA.
Providers must be able to treat all ages and must meet any credentialing requirements needed;
and DOT certification is required to be obtained by FT and PT Providers within 120 days of
employment and maintained during employment.
